2018 MGA to CVE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2018

During 2018, the MGA to CVE ex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on August 20, valuing the pair at 0.0293.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 1, dropping to 0.0264.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0029 CVE.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0280 to the December average rate of 0.0274, the exchange rate registered a net change of -2.27%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2018 high of 0.0293 was down 14.33% compared to the 2017 peak of 0.0342,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0285 0.0276 0.0280
February 0.0290 0.0275 0.0283
March 0.0292 0.0277 0.0285
April 0.0285 0.0276 0.0280
May 0.0290 0.0283 0.0287
June 0.0288 0.0274 0.0282
July 0.0289 0.0279 0.0283
August 0.0293 0.0283 0.0290
September 0.0285 0.0275 0.0279
October 0.0278 0.0269 0.0275
November 0.0276 0.0265 0.0270
December 0.0279 0.0264 0.0274
